The one ep a year thing is such a pain especially when your still waiting for something that really gets you excited and interests you.
Agreed.
I just don't get it - the demand for more than one EP per year is definitely there. So why not have two EP teams and produce more EPs? Simmers would be happier and EA would make more money. Am I missing something?
Agreed.
I hear the problem with the Salt Lake and Redwood teams in Sims 3 was that it was harder to have inter-pack connectivity/gameplay because two packs were developed in parallel without much coordination.
But why not have multiple teams working closely together to churn out 2 packs a year? Just have a few leads oversee both teams to make sure everything is coordinated smoothly.
The game packs are a welcome addition in terms of gameplay, but two game packs don't have as much content as an EP IMO. They're focused, which is good, but not exactly a replacement for an EP. An EP should be more than the sum of its parts, so apart from offering a wide variety of content, they all need to be tightly integrated to form a cohesive whole.
Ep teams involve about 40 people - you need the experienced people, the matching equipment and the space to add that many more people. It's not an easy task. Maxis is already a big studio. If it was an easy thing to do, they would not have set up a second studio in another state even just to add that other ep team, nor would they done it had it not been for the store team already working there.
That's also true. And I know that you can't just introduce tons of inexperienced people in the middle of a software project due to the overhead. But if The Sims 4 truly is doing well in sales, it would be nice if they could gradually expand the team and resources to give it the attention it deserves. Whether that's fixing up all the bugs without introducing too many side effects or adding more content, I'm fine with either.
